2004 Peugeot 407 vs. 2008 Renault Megane

To start off, 2008 Renault Megane is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Peugeot 407.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Peugeot 407 would be higher. At 1,998 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Renault Megane is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Renault Megane (134 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 26 more horse power than 2004 Peugeot 407. (108 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Renault Megane should accelerate faster than 2004 Peugeot 407.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Peugeot 407 weights approximately 207 kg more than 2008 Renault Megane.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Peugeot 407 (240 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 49 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Renault Megane. (191 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2004 Peugeot 407 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Renault Megane.
